Pricing Analysis

Price comparison per million tokens

DeepSeek-V3 0324 costs less

For input processing, o3-mini ($1.10/1M tokens) is 3.9x more expensive than DeepSeek-V3 0324 ($0.28/1M tokens).

For output processing, o3-mini ($4.40/1M tokens) is 3.9x more expensive than DeepSeek-V3 0324 ($1.14/1M tokens).

In conclusion, o3-mini is more expensive than DeepSeek-V3 0324.*

* Using a 3:1 ratio of input to output tokens

Context Window

Maximum input and output token capacity

o3-mini accepts 200,000 input tokens compared to DeepSeek-V3 0324's 163,840 tokens. DeepSeek-V3 0324 can generate longer responses up to 163,840 tokens, while o3-mini is limited to 100,000 tokens.

License

Usage and distribution terms

o3-mini is licensed under a proprietary license, while DeepSeek-V3 0324 uses MIT + Model License (Commercial use allowed).

License differences may affect how you can use these models in commercial or open-source projects.

FAQ

Common questions about o3-mini vs DeepSeek-V3 0324

o3-mini significantly outperforms across most benchmarks. o3-mini is made by OpenAI and DeepSeek-V3 0324 is made by DeepSeek. The best choice depends on your use case — compare their benchmark scores, pricing, and capabilities above.
o3-mini scores COLLIE: 98.7%, MATH: 97.9%, IFEval: 93.9%, MGSM: 92.0%, AIME 2024: 87.3%. DeepSeek-V3 0324 scores MATH-500: 94.0%, MMLU-Pro: 81.2%, GPQA: 68.4%, AIME 2024: 59.4%, LiveCodeBench: 49.2%.
DeepSeek-V3 0324 is 3.9x cheaper for input tokens. o3-mini costs $1.10/M input and $4.40/M output via azure. DeepSeek-V3 0324 costs $0.28/M input and $1.14/M output via novita.
o3-mini supports 200K tokens and DeepSeek-V3 0324 supports 164K tokens. A larger context window lets you process longer documents, conversations, or codebases in a single request.
Key differences include context window (200K vs 164K), input pricing ($1.10 vs $0.28/M), licensing (Proprietary vs MIT + Model License (Commercial use allowed)). See the full comparison above for benchmark-by-benchmark results.
